I mean, really... in MY case, I've got a pair of 250TH's in push-pull, link coupled... and in order to keep World War III from occuring in the neighborhood, from the hours of 6AM to 12Midnight, I limit my power output to 100w of carrier. ONE HUNDERED WATTS OUT, from a *pair* of 250TH's. down to 1500v on the plates, 100mA... hell the modulator is dissapating more power than
what the final is. (another pair of 250TH's w/1500v @ 100mA bias)
From Midnight to 6am, I endulge my 'high power' craving by shoving the link in, until I reach 200w of carrier output. The final tubes -still- don't know that they're even on, but with a full-wave loop fed w/450ohm ladder line, I've gotten some good reports from fairly distance places (like Skowhegan, ME).

My plan, all along, was to run the final around 1500v @350mA, and then modulate that, with the 250TH's
at 3kVDC, biased off at 150mA.  THEN, those tubes show some color ;-)

but, alas, that's only into a dummy load... only 200w output, durning self-imposed quiet hours...
and I still get complaints about that.

Had a neighbor, at one time, call my house at 3am, to tell me I was screwing up his TV (on rabbitt ears, in his garage, while he was doing machine-shop type work, with drills and lathes and milling machine running into my bedroom window, was is next to the garage he was in). I said "I don't get on during the day time, except early morning, and even then, the power is limited... and it's 3am in the morning, I can't sleep because of the noise you're making, and you're bitching about me messing up your TV that's on RABBITT ears? WHEN do I get to enjoy -my- hobby?"

I hung up, and he apologized the next day.
